| 06/07/2024 |
Joined the Long Beach State 49'ers. |
| 01/01/2025 |
OSA scouting updated ratings (potential): Stuff: - (23); Movement: - (5); Control: - (33). |
| 01/01/2026 |
OSA scouting updated ratings (potential): Stuff: - (24); Movement: - (3); Control: - (32). |
| 01/01/2027 |
OSA scouting updated ratings (potential): Stuff: - (29); Movement: - (9); Control: - (32). |
| 06/07/2027 |
Released by the Long Beach State 49'ers. |
| 06/07/2027 |
Drafted in the 2027 first-year player draft (Round 8, Pick 2, 211st overall pick) by the Edmonton Eskimos. |
| 08/27/2027 |
Injured (sore elbow), out for 2 weeks. |
| 01/01/2028 |
OSA scouting updated ratings (potential): Stuff: - (51); Movement: - (10); Control: - (30). |
| 09/03/2028 |
Injured (mild shoulder inflammation), out for one week. |
| 01/01/2029 |
OSA scouting updated ratings (potential): Stuff: - (35); Movement: - (17); Control: - (14). |
| 03/05/2029 |
Released by the Bloomington organization. |
| 01/01/2030 |
OSA scouting updated ratings (potential): Stuff: - (35); Movement: - (16); Control: - (23). |
| 01/01/2030 |
Retired from professional baseball. |